Open every space with barakah (blessing) and beauty through this stunning wall art of the Basmala — the phrase that begins every chapter of the Qur’an (except one), and every meaningful action in a Muslim’s life:
🔤 Phrase Meaning
- 🖋 Arabic: بِسْمِ اللَّهِ الرَّحْمَٰنِ الرَّحِيمِ
- 🔡 Transliteration: Bismillāh ir-Raḥmān ir-Raḥīm
- 🌍 Translation: In the name of Allah, the Most Merciful, the Most Compassionate
This deeply revered phrase is a daily declaration of faith, surrender, and love. It reminds us to start everything with the remembrance of Allah — drawing in His mercy and grace in every step we take.
